Jean-Luc Dompe: Hamburg winger linked with Konyaspor move

Jean-Luc Dompe, the French and Ivorian winger at Hamburg, has been linked with a move to Konyaspor in Turkey’s Super Lig.

Dompe, 31, plays as a left winger and remains under contract with the Bundesliga club until 30 June 2027. The reported interest comes with the player valued at €2.5 million.

He joined Hamburg from Belgian side Zulte Waregem in August 2022 for €1.1 million and has since established himself at the club. Dompe was named the 2. Bundesliga’s best assist provider for the 2024-25 season.

Dompe began his senior career in France before moving to Belgium, where he played for Sint-Truiden, Standard Liege, KAS Eupen, KAA Gent and Zulte Waregem. He won the Belgian Cup with Standard Liege in 2016.

Any move to Konyaspor would therefore represent a return to a different domestic league for the experienced wide player, but the rumour remains at the linking stage while he is contracted to Hamburg for another season.
